Index: webrtc/video/end_to_end_tests.cc |
diff --git a/webrtc/video/end_to_end_tests.cc b/webrtc/video/end_to_end_tests.cc |
index c8c122a97b4bb5100f5346c56f6bd450c70c5998..f69aff9cd11f80f2f7929279e0cba965c4e4ecef 100644 |
--- a/webrtc/video/end_to_end_tests.cc |
+++ b/webrtc/video/end_to_end_tests.cc |
@@ -2447,6 +2447,11 @@ TEST_F(EndToEndTest, ReportsSetEncoderRates) { |
std::vector<VideoReceiveStream::Config>* receive_configs, |
VideoEncoderConfig* encoder_config) override { |
send_config->encoder_settings.encoder = this; |
+ RTC_DCHECK(encoder_config->streams.size() == 1); |
pbos-webrtc
2016/06/16 13:16:28
_EQ(1u,
perkj_webrtc
2016/06/16 18:42:18
Done.
|
+ // Make sure |max_bitrate| > start bitrate. Otherwise SetRates will not be |
+ // called. |
+ encoder_config->streams[0].max_bitrate_bps = |
+ Call::Config::kDefaultStartBitrateBps * 2; |
} |
int32_t SetRates(uint32_t new_target_bitrate, uint32_t framerate) override { |